Cornerstone Redevelopment Timeline Announced

Coral Springs, Florida – The City of Coral Springs Economic Development Office (EDO) and Predesco Property Investments, LLC, are excited to announce a demolition timeline for the Financial Plaza, to make way for Cornerstone in the Downtown area.

Demolition of the building, which is estimated to take up to 10 weeks, will kick-off with a ceremony in January 2021, celebrating a reimagined Downtown Coral Springs.

Of the new project timeline, Rod Sheldon, President of Predesco Property Investments, LLC, said, “This year we faced many challenges because of COVID-19 and while the demolition plans were hindered, the planning for this exciting project never ceased. With additional development plans taking place in the city, Cornerstone will serve as a destination for people to work, live and enjoy Downtown, right in the heart of Coral Springs.”

Demolition will begin with a “gut out” of the entire building, removing all fixtures, drywall, framing and windows, leaving just a concrete shell. Then the concrete shell will be demolished in sections by an excavator, making way for site work starting in April 2021.

Excited to announce the plans for Cornerstone, EDO Director Kristi Bartlett said, “Progress on the Cornerstone project is the kind of exciting news we need. It reaffirms that regardless of the economic impacts of a global pandemic, Coral Springs commerce is thriving. This project is the revitalization of Coral Springs we needed to kick-start the new year and our local economy.”

Cornerstone expects to welcome residential, hotel and office space. As new businesses and corporations sign contracts with Predesco Property Investments, LLC, the Office of Economic Development will jointly announce them through press releases with the developer.
